Native to South America, pampas grass houses around 100,000 seeds in its flower heads, and these are known to spread in a 25-kilometre radius from light winds. In Victoria, it is illegal to buy, sell, import, transport, or display for sale any noxious weeds that are declared under the Catchment and Land Protection Act 1994. Breaking the ban in Australia carries a $10,000 fine. See their detail pages and Written Findings for more information. PDF Pampas grass - dpi.nsw.gov.au Introduced to Santa Barbara, California in 1848 by nursery operators, pampas grass has spread all over the state, threatening native plants and the . It is a highly invasive plant, with each flower head producing up to 100,000 seeds that can spread to a 25-kilometre radius, and is banned from sale in the Greater Sydney, Hunter, south-east and north coast regions of NSW. The wheat-coloured decorative grass has become popular at weddings and florists say the law on its use is unclear Pampas grass is native to South America and is considered a weed in most Australian states and territories as it competes with native vegetation and is a fire hazard.
